Responsibilities
- Complete comprehensive initial nursing assessments for new skilled home health clients.
- Perform required 60-day reassessments and change-in-condition assessments.
- Provide skilled nursing visits for select clients, including post-operative recovery patients.
- Develop, implement, and update individualized Plans of Care.
- Obtain physician orders and maintain communication with physician offices regarding client care.
- Serve as the clinical point person for assigned skilled cases, ensuring timely physician orders, care plan updates, regulatory compliance, and an exceptional patient experience from admission through discharge.
- Coordinate care with caregivers, therapists, physicians, families, and other members of the healthcare team.
- Support field nurses with clinical guidance, problem-solving, and resource coordination.
- Ensure accurate, timely documentation and compliance with agency policies and applicable regulations.
- Assist with occasional office-based administrative responsibilities and clinical coordination.
- Participate in community outreach, networking, and relationship-building efforts that support the growth of our skilled nursing services.
- Help develop and strengthen Living Care Home Services' concierge home health program.
Required Qualifications
- Current Pennsylvania Registered Nurse (RN) license in good standing.
- Minimum of three (3) years of Home Health nursing experience required.
- Demonstrated experience performing comprehensive home health assessments, reassessments, and change-in-condition visits.
- Experience developing Plans of Care and obtaining physician orders.
- Strong understanding of home health documentation, regulatory requirements, and clinical best practices.
- Excellent assessment, critical thinking, communication, and organizational skills.
- Comfortable working independently in patients' homes while collaborating closely with an interdisciplinary team.
- Reliable transportation, a valid driver's license, and willingness to travel throughout Bucks County and surrounding communities.
- Experience with electronic medical records required; WellSky experience is a plus.
